- S. 10 ÉP. 1 - Singapore30 septembre 201743 minBourdain tours the historically rich streets of Singapore and immerses himself in the vast array of multicultural foods found throughout this island city-state. An old-school style prawn mee lunch with his go-to Singaporean food guide, KF Seetoh, and a trip down to the Muslim quarter for a soup-like dish of wontons are included in the host's cuisine-driven excursion.Ce programme est temporairement indisponible.

- S. 10 ÉP. 3 - Lagos, Nigeria14 octobre 201743 minOnce considered the most dangerous city in the world, Lagos is, in many ways, the epicenter of modern Africa. The driving force of the city is a pervasive, almost pathologically positive outlook, a sincerely entrenched "can do" spirit. The ingenuity of the Nigerian people is the focus of Bourdain's travels as he explores its food, music, and rich cultural diversity.Ce programme est temporairement indisponible.
- S. 10 ÉP. 4 - Pittsburgh21 octobre 201743 minBourdain delves into a dining scene at a crossroads: part iconic steel city defined by blue-collar, working-class comfort food - steak and potatoes, sausage and sauerkraut - and part foodie boom-town catering to the new high-tech industry. Bourdain crisscrosses the fault lines of old and new by sitting down with a civil rights activist, writer and Pittsburgh native Stewart O'Nan.Ce programme est temporairement indisponible.

- S. 10 ÉP. 8 - Southern Italy25 novembre 201743 minUnlike any other part of Italy, locals here perform a Taranta dance and speak the ancient language of 'Grieco'. The cuisine of Southern Italy is showcased during a meal with Italian-American film director Francis Ford Coppola at his hotel, Palazzo Margherita, where Bourdain is served traditional dishes of the Basilicata region like 'Pecora Pastorale,' a preparation of mutton and herbs.Ce programme est temporairement indisponible.
